American Traveler is hiring a NICU RN for a 13-week travel assignment requiring 2 years of NICU experience and pediatric trach/vent skills.
Details
- Work in the Neonatal Intensive Care Unit (NICU) of a pediatric hospital
- Patient population includes neonates, infants, and pediatric patients
- Common diagnoses include prematurity, apnea of prematurity (AOP), retinopathy of prematurity (ROP), bronchopulmonary/chronic lung disease (BLD/CLD), cardiac defects, feeding issues, and neonatal abstinence syndrome (NAS)
- Utilizes specialized equipment including tracheostomy/ventilators, PICC/central lines, and TPN/lipid administration
- Patient ratio of 1:3, up to 1:4 for lower acuity patient groups
- Schedule includes alternating day and night 3x12-hour shifts (0700-1930 and 1900-0730)
- Every other weekend shift required
- Floating required within specialty or sister units as needed
- No on-call requirements
- Meditech charting system experience preferred
Requirements
- Active RN license (Maryland or Compact) required
- BLS certification required (AHA only)
- CPI certification required (Calm Every Storm online version only accepted)
- ACLS certification preferred (AHA only)
- NRP or AAP certification accepted
- Minimum 2 years of NICU experience required (non-negotiable)
- Pediatric trach/vent experience required
- Teaching hospital, community hospital, and Trauma Level I experience preferred
- Skilled in IV therapy/phlebotomy, central and peripheral line care, and TPN/lipid administration
- Experience with ventilator management, tracheostomy care, and oxygen delivery systems
- Experience with pediatric dosage calculations and emergency medication administration
- Skilled in NG tube insertion/management and various feeding methods (bottle, breast, gavage)
- Knowledge of infection prevention practices and isolation precautions/PPE

Located midway between the North and the South, Baltimore is one of the oldest cities in the U.S. and the nation's capital for a short time during the Revolutionary War. It was here, at Fort McHenry, where Francis Scott Key saw the American flag flying overhead, inspiring him to pen The Star-Spangled Banner. Discover America’s history, from gilded-age mansions and national historic trails to the Edgar Allan Poe House and Fort McHenry National Monument. The Inner Harbor is one of the most popular areas, housing museums, restaurants, nightlife hotspots and one of the city's top attractions, the National Aquarium. It hosts some 660 animal species, including Bottlenose dolphins and puffins. This area also boasts many shopping and dining venues, and from here, you can catch a water taxi for a fun and different way to see the sites.
